Job Title: Horizontal Directional Driller Company: Essel Job Overview: Essel is seeking a skilled Horizontal Directional Driller to lead drilling operations for underground utility installations. The ideal candidate will have extensive experience operating drilling equipment, interpreting site plans, and ensuring projects are completed safely, on time, and to spec. Responsibilities: Lead and operate horizontal directional drilling equipment for installation of pipelines, cables, and conduits. Interpret blueprints and drilling plans to accurately execute drilling paths. Perform routine inspections and maintenance of drilling machinery. Supervise the drilling crew to ensure efficient and safe operations. Identify and troubleshoot problems during drill operations to minimize delays. Adhere to all safety regulations and company policies. Coordinate with project managers and other stakeholders regarding project progress and requirements. Qualifications: High school diploma or equivalent. Minimum of 5 years experience as a Horizontal Directional Driller or similar role. Proficiency with horizontal directional drilling equipment and technologies. Strong ability to read and understand technical drawings and site plans. Excellent leadership, communication, and teamwork skills. Capable of working in physical and outdoor conditions. Valid driver’s license. Requirements Certification or formal training in horizontal directional drilling preferred. Experience in utility construction or civil infrastructure projects is an asset. Ability to work flexible hours including weekends and overtime as needed. Commitment to workplace safety and compliance with industry standards.
